CHANGING THE FACE OF BEAUTY
Beauty is a strange phenomenon. it is advertised and glamorised as physical perfection that can seduce, charm and overpower.
I can see why women believe that men want perfection; we want the perfect wax job on our car, to catch the perfect wave or have our team perform for the perfect touchdown. But when it comes to women we see perfect beauty when she reveals her true self.
While shooting a campaign on the Greek islands I met a woman in her late sixties who exemplified perfect beauty in its truest form. During the day she would swim and sun bake on the nude beach and in the evenings she would dance with wild abandon. She had a lover who was thirty who had eyes only for her, and when she walked into any room, she lit it up, merely with the fullness of her presence.
Often when I tell this story, women look at me skeptically and ask me if she had had a lot of work done! Of course they are referring to cosmetic surgery. This woman hadn't had any, nor was she a wealthy socialite. She had wrinkles, her breasts were not as perky as those of a twenty year old and gravity had taken its natural course. But she was truly beautiful. Her wit, freedom and self acceptance were inspiringly beautiful!
We assume that to reveal ourselves so openly to the world that we must be picture perfect. Yet the fear of age was not limiting her life. To her it was not about a number, a dress size or a firm body part - it was all about her attitude. Instead of the 'old beauty' having power over her, she was empowering everyone around her by the truth of beauty- what is good, what matters, what doesn’t anymore, what never did, and what will from here on in.
We just need to look around to see that the old definition of beauty and what women think men want is getting its arse kicked by the truth of BEAUTY.
